How to Remove an Intake Manifold on a 5.4 Triton

Safety Precautions

Before beginning, ensure the vehicle is parked on a level surface and the engine is cool. Disconnect the negative battery terminal to prevent electrical hazards.

Step 1: Disconnect Engine Components

Disconnect Engine Components

Unplug the electrical connectors from the sensors and injectors on the manifold. Disconnect the power steering line and vacuum hoses.

Step 2: Remove Throttle Body

Remove Throttle Body

Unbolt and remove the throttle body assembly. Be cautious not to damage the throttle gasket.

Step 3: Remove Intake Plenum

Remove Intake Plenum

Unscrew the bolts securing the intake plenum to the manifold. Carefully lift and remove the plenum, taking note of any gaskets or seals that need to be replaced.

Step 4: Unbolt Intake Manifold

Unbolt Intake Manifold

Locate and unscrew all the bolts holding the intake manifold to the engine. Use a socket wrench with an extension to reach the bolts in tight spaces.

Step 5: Lift and Remove Intake Manifold

Lift and Remove Intake Manifold

Once all the bolts are removed, carefully lift and remove the manifold from the engine. Be mindful of any gaskets or O-rings that may stick to the manifold or engine surfaces.

Step 6: Inspect and Clean Surfaces

Inspect and Clean Surfaces

Thoroughly inspect the intake manifold and engine mating surfaces for any damage or debris. Use a solvent or carburetor cleaner to remove any oil, dirt, or gasket residue.

Step 7: Apply New Intake Manifold Gaskets

Apply New Intake Manifold Gaskets

Before reinstalling the intake manifold, apply new intake manifold gaskets to the engine and manifold surfaces. Ensure proper alignment and seating of the gaskets.

Step 8: Reinstall Intake Manifold

Reinstall Intake Manifold

Carefully lift and align the intake manifold onto the engine. Secure the manifold using the bolts removed in Step 4. Tighten the bolts gradually and evenly.

Step 9: Reinstall Intake Plenum and Throttle Body

Reinstall Intake Plenum and Throttle Body

Reinstall the intake plenum and throttle body assembly. Tighten the bolts to the specified torque. Reconnect the electrical connectors and vacuum hoses.

Step 10: Connect Power Steering Line

Connect Power Steering Line

Reconnect the power steering line and tighten the fittings. Verify that there are no leaks.

Step 11: Reconnect Battery Terminal

Reconnect Battery Terminal

Reconnect the negative battery terminal.

Frequently Asked Questions

  1. What are the symptoms of a faulty intake manifold?
  • Engine misfiring, hesitation, or rough idle
  • Decreased engine power or fuel efficiency
  • Vacuum leaks or hissing noises
  1. How often should the intake manifold be cleaned?
  • Cleaning the intake manifold is not a routine maintenance task. However, if you experience symptoms of a faulty intake manifold, it may require cleaning.
  1. Can I remove the intake manifold myself?
  • Yes, with basic mechanical knowledge and the appropriate tools, you can remove the intake manifold. However, it is crucial to follow the instructions carefully and take necessary safety precautions.
  1. What tools do I need to remove the intake manifold?
  • Socket wrench with extension
  • Screwdriver
  • Pliers
  • Carburetor cleaner
  • New intake manifold gaskets
  1. Is there anything else I should check when removing the intake manifold?
  • While removing the intake manifold, it is advisable to inspect other engine components, such as vacuum lines, hoses, and sensors, for any damage or wear.
